Plus, this "Super GT" had a laughable roadtest in Road & Track when they tested it..
Car drove like crap, super touchy brakes, and with a reported 850 crank-horsepower it only put down a best 12.3-second, 116-mph quarter-mile run.

http://www.roadandtrack.com/new-cars...ake-road-test/

"The brakes are a battle-you find yourself constantly trying to breathe on the pedal so as not to remove the windshield with your head. The cross-drilled and slotted floating rotors are quite loud and noticeably rough in operation. Our test car surged under light throttle and offered pronounced bucking in sixth gear when accelerating from around 3000 rpm. And while it may have been engine tuning-or perhaps something to do with the car's half-shafts or driveshaft-our Snake seemed to have considerable driveline slop, along with a fair amount of vibration under load."

Now for the 2017 model, Shelby American is claiming sub-11-second 1/4-mile times and a 0-60 time of 3.5 seconds when equipped with the auto.

They do seem to have had a price decrease for the 750-hp package.
When it was first offered the package was listed at $55k plus the Mustang GT you'd bring them.
The 2017 750-hp package is now about $43k, plus the car.

http://www.roadandtrack.com/new-cars...-up-to-750-hp/

So it's still over $70-75k for a modded GT.
